A friend has O- blood group.
She has 2 children to a previous marriage and had difficulties with each of those pg's due to antibodies in her blood.
She is now in a different long-term relationship and is pg once more. She is yet to find out if her current partner has Rh -ve blood (they suspect he does).

What are the risks if he isn't and she continues with the pg?
She was not given the anti-D after an erpc when she was younger and she should've received it, as I understand it. This was the point where she developed anti-bodies.

This will be her 5th pg (only 2 live children).
